Although the New York State Legislature has not yet officially passed the proposed AAPI Curriculum bills, Senate Bill S6359A and Assembly Bill A7260A, the New York State Education Department has led meaningful work in this area. Most notably, in May 2022, New York City Mayor Eric Adams and New York State Senator John Liu announced that the city’s Department of Education would be introducing a pilot curriculum that will teach students about the history and culture of Asian Americans and Pacific Islanders (AAPI) starting in fall 2022. This curriculum will be rolld out to all New York City public schools in fall 2023 and later to the entire state.

On 4/23/2021. State Senator John C. Liu introduced Senate Bill S6359A that 

“requires public elementary and high schools to provide instruction in Asian American history and civic impact”. The bill has been assigned to the Senate Education Committee.

New York State Education Department has started implementing this Culturally Responsive-Sustaining Education Framework which includes ethnic studies.

New York Assembly Bill A3648A was introduced In 2019. The bill “establishes a culturally responsive education curriculum and standards” and requests funding  for its implementation.
